Applications are now being accepted for the M&S Energy Community Energy Fund. It is back for another round!

The aim of the fund is to help communities in the UK to generate renewable energy and become environmentally and financially sustainable.

What is available?

There is a total fund of £300,000 available. Grants of up £12,000 will be awarded to one community group within each M&S region. There will also be funding of £20,000 to split between the most inspiring and innovative projects. There will be a public vote to help decide the winners.

Grants can be spent on capital costs relating to your project.

Who can apply?

The Fund is open to any not-for-profit organisation in the UK that operates its own premises or has land/a site secured for the project. Your project must make a difference to the local community.

This could include:

  • Schools
  • Scout and Guides groups
  • Village or community hall associations
  • Sports and recreation clubs
  • Parish or Town Councils
  • Local action or interest groups.

How do I apply?

There is an online application form to complete. Applications close on 23rd June 2017. Please read the full terms and conditions and Questions and Answers on the M&S Energy website to make sure your project is eligible before applying. You will need development permission and/or planning permission in place when you apply.
